智能问答助手的API接口使用与开发指南
智能问答助手,作为现代人工智能技术的重要应用之一,已经逐渐渗透到我们的日常生活中。本文将为大家讲述一个关于智能问答助手API接口使用与开发指南的故事,带您深入了解这一技术。
故事的主人公是一位年轻的程序员,名叫小明。他热衷于研究人工智能,尤其对智能问答助手情有独钟。经过一番努力,小明成功开发了一个基于API接口的智能问答助手。下面,就让我们一起来回顾一下小明的成长历程。
一、初识智能问答助手
小明在大学期间,就对这个领域产生了浓厚的兴趣。他了解到,智能问答助手是一种能够理解用户问题、提供相关答案的人工智能技术。于是,他开始学习相关知识,如自然语言处理、机器学习等。
为了更好地了解智能问答助手,小明决定从API接口入手。他了解到,许多知名的人工智能公司都提供了智能问答助手的API接口,如百度AI、阿里云等。这些接口可以帮助开发者快速搭建自己的智能问答系统。
二、API接口的选择与使用
在众多API接口中,小明选择了百度AI的智能问答接口。他认为,百度AI在自然语言处理领域具有丰富的经验,其API接口质量较高。
接下来,小明开始学习如何使用百度AI的智能问答接口。他首先注册了百度AI开放平台账号,并成功获取了API密钥。然后,他查阅了官方文档,了解了接口的基本使用方法。
在开发过程中,小明遇到了许多问题。例如,如何处理用户输入的问题?如何生成合适的答案?如何优化问答系统的性能?为了解决这些问题,小明查阅了大量资料,不断调整和优化代码。
三、问答系统的搭建与优化
经过一段时间的努力,小明成功搭建了一个基于百度AI智能问答接口的问答系统。这个系统可以接收用户输入的问题,并自动生成相关答案。
然而,小明并不满足于此。他发现,这个问答系统的性能还有待提高。于是,他开始对系统进行优化。
首先,小明对用户输入的问题进行了预处理,包括去除停用词、分词、词性标注等。这样,可以减少噪声,提高问答系统的准确率。
其次,小明对答案生成模块进行了优化。他尝试了多种算法,如基于规则的算法、基于模板的算法、基于机器学习的算法等。最终,他选择了基于机器学习的算法,并取得了较好的效果。
此外,小明还对系统进行了性能优化。他通过缓存、异步处理等技术,提高了系统的响应速度。
四、问答系统的应用与推广
在问答系统搭建完成后,小明开始思考如何将这个系统应用到实际场景中。他发现,智能问答助手可以应用于很多领域,如客服、教育、医疗等。
于是,小明开始与相关企业合作,推广他的问答系统。他成功地将系统应用于一家电商平台的客服系统,提高了客服效率,降低了企业成本。
在推广过程中,小明不断收集用户反馈,对系统进行改进。他发现,用户对问答系统的满意度越来越高,这让他倍感欣慰。
五、总结
通过这个故事,我们可以看到,智能问答助手API接口使用与开发并非遥不可及。只要我们具备一定的编程基础,认真学习相关技术,就能成功搭建自己的问答系统。
当然,在开发过程中,我们会遇到各种问题。但只要我们坚持不懈,不断学习,就一定能够克服困难,实现自己的目标。
总之,智能问答助手API接口使用与开发是一个充满挑战与机遇的过程。希望本文能对广大开发者有所帮助,让我们一起为人工智能事业贡献自己的力量。
猜你喜欢:AI陪聊软件